1. The Effortless Messy Bun
Picture this: you overslept (again), but your hair still looks like you planned it. The messy bun reigns supreme for those chaotic mornings—gather your strands high on your head, twist loosely, and secure with a scrunchie. Add a few face-framing tendrils for that soft, romantic edge that says “I’m put-together but not trying too hard.”
I once rocked this to a surprise pop quiz and felt oddly invincible—pro tip, spritz some texturizing spray beforehand to amp up the volume without the flatness. People love it because it screams versatility; switch up the height for a low-key vibe or go high for instant attitude. Who knew chaos could look this cute?
2. Braided Ponytail Upgrade
Is your basic ponytail feeling as bland as cafeteria fries? Level it up with a simple braid woven right into the tail. Start by pulling your hair back, then French braid from the crown down a few inches before tying it off—boom, instant school hairstyles inspiration that adds texture without the fuss.
Incorporate a colorful ribbon if you’re feeling extra, tying it around the base for a pop that matches your backpack. Last semester, I tried this on a rainy day and avoided the frizz apocalypse entirely. Everyone raves about its staying power; it survives backpack straps and windy recess like a champ, keeping you fresh from homeroom to home.

5. Sleek Low Ponytail
Sometimes simple slays harder than anything fancy. Slick your hair back into a low ponytail at the nape, using a bit of gel for that glossy finish—tie with a neutral elastic or wrap a strand around it for polish. This one’s your go-to for test days when you need focus, not flyaways.
Opt for a side part to add asymmetry and keep it from feeling too basic. I once wore this to a group presentation and felt like a total boss—no distractions, just sharp vibes. Its charm lies in the elegance; versatile for any school dress code, it boosts that “I got this” energy while staying low-maintenance.

7. Curly Puff for Natural Hair
Embrace those curls with a high puff that celebrates texture. Gather your coils on top, secure with a soft band, and let the volume do the talking—use edge control for sleek baby hairs that frame your face just right. This natural school hairstyle nods to authenticity in a sea of straighteners.
Define with a pick for extra fluff if your curls need a lift. I rocked this during spirit week once, and it felt like armor against humidity wars. Why it wins hearts? Comfort meets style; it’s quick, protective, and empowers that “own your vibe” mentality every day.

10. Fishtail Braid Side Pony
Ditch the ordinary with a fishtail braid pulled into a side ponytail. Start braiding from one side, incorporating sections for that intricate weave, then tie off low—loose for boho or tight for sleek. It’s school hairstyles inspiration that feels advanced but takes minutes.
Pancake the braid by gently pulling sections for fuller volume. I debuted this at a field trip, and it held through wind and games like a pro. The draw? That unique texture turns heads, offering versatility from sporty to sweet while staying secure all day long.
